Close loss to nearest rivals sees Rolleston relegated

ROLLESTON’S relegation from the Beechwood Mazda Derbyshire Premier Division was confirmed as they lost a tight game by five runs at home to Belper Meadows.

The visitors were the only team Rolleston could have caught but their run chase came up short after a good effort with the ball.

Belper, in their first season in the top division, have found six wins to stay for a second campaign.

They chose to bat at the Willows and made 222-7, opener Nicholas Manns 60 taking him to 1,214 for the season.

Jamie Rowland added 36 and Connor Mitchell’s 55 not out from 43 balls was to prove crucial, in an unbroken eighth-wicket stand of 67 with Chris Whiteley (23 not out).

Captain Alex Brown returned an exemplary 2-18 from 10 overs and his 45 wickets, with three five-wicket hauls have done as much as anything to keep his team afloat in a difficult campaign.

Gareth Marshall (43) and Josh Dent (27) put on 55 for Rolleston’s first wicket and Richard Green followed up with 51 from 57 balls but they lost wickets at crucial times and got behind the clock, closing on 215-6 to end their stay in the top division with one game left.

Alrewas were well beaten, by 172 runs, away to second-placed Sandiacre Town.
